1. až 3. subregionálne preteky (subregionál) sú rádioamatérske VHF competitions in the bands from 144 MHz and above. They take place from Saturday 14:00 to Sunday 14:00 UTC, so that the 1st subregional on the first full weekend in March, the 2nd subregional on the first full weekend in May and the 3rd subregional on the first full weekend in July. It is also called Field Day.
The competition is conducted in CW and FONE modes, with SSB prevailing. The competition code consists of RS(T) + the sequence number of the connection from 001 + WW locator. One kilometer of distance covered is equal to 1 point. 1 point is counted for a connection with a station in the locator's own small square. The total result is given by the sum of the points for the connections.
